Soldering Pencil
Also known as a soldering iron pen, the soldering pencil is the most commonly used type of soldering iron. It is small, lightweight, and easy to handle. Soldering pencils usually come with a fixed temperature range, making them ideal for simple soldering tasks. They are perfect for beginners and hobbyists who don’t require precise temperature control.
Temperature-Controlled Soldering Station
A temperature-controlled soldering station offers more versatility and precision compared to a soldering pencil. These soldering irons come with adjustable temperature controls, allowing you to set the right temperature for different types of solder and materials. This type of soldering iron is ideal for professional use and more complex soldering projects that demand precise temperature control.
Soldering Gun
A soldering gun is a heavy-duty soldering tool that typically resembles a handgun. It is designed for heavy-duty soldering applications, such as large electrical connections and thicker wires. Soldering guns usually provide high power output and can reach high temperatures quickly. They are commonly used in automotive, plumbing, and other industrial applications.
Factors to Consider When Choosing a Soldering Iron
When it comes to choosing a soldering iron, there are several factors that need to be taken into consideration. The right soldering iron can make all the difference in the quality and efficiency of your work. Whether you are a professional electrician or a DIY enthusiast, understanding these factors will help you make an informed decision and ensure that you invest in a soldering iron that meets your needs.
1. Type: There are different types of soldering irons available in the market, such as pencil, gun, and station soldering irons. Each type has its own advantages and is suited for specific applications. Pencil soldering irons are lightweight and portable, making them ideal for small-scale projects. Gun soldering irons, on the other hand, are more powerful and are suitable for heavy-duty work. Station soldering irons offer temperature control features and are preferred for precision soldering tasks.
2. Temperature Control: The temperature control feature is crucial when it comes to soldering. Different materials require different temperatures for effective soldering. Look for a soldering iron that allows you to adjust the temperature according to your requirements. This will ensure that you can work with various types of components and achieve consistent results.
3. Wattage: The wattage of a soldering iron determines how quickly it can heat up and maintain the desired temperature. Higher wattage soldering irons heat up faster and are suitable for tasks that require high temperatures or involve larger components. However, if you are working with delicate circuits or smaller components, a lower wattage soldering iron would be more appropriate to prevent damage.
4. Tip Variety: The tip of a soldering iron is essential for transferring heat to the solder joint. Different tips are designed for specific applications, such as fine-point tips for precision work and chisel tips for larger soldering tasks. Look for a soldering iron that offers a variety of interchangeable tips or allows you to change the tip according to your needs.
5. Quality and Durability: Investing in a high-quality soldering iron is essential for long-term use. Look for soldering irons made from durable materials that can withstand prolonged heating and heavy usage. Additionally, consider the reputation of the brand and read reviews from other users to ensure that you are making a reliable investment.

Comparing Wattage and Temperature Controls
When it comes to soldering irons, wattage and temperature controls are crucial factors to consider. These features determine the power and flexibility of the iron, making a significant impact on your soldering results. Let’s dive deep into understanding the differences and importance of wattage and temperature controls when choosing a soldering iron.
Firstly, wattage refers to the power output of the soldering iron. It indicates how quickly the iron can heat up and maintain its temperature during soldering. Generally, soldering irons come with wattage ranging from 15 to 60 watts. Lower wattage irons are suitable for delicate electronic components, while higher wattage irons are ideal for heavy-duty soldering tasks.
On the other hand, temperature controls allow you to adjust the heat of the soldering iron according to your specific soldering requirements. Some soldering irons have fixed temperature settings, while others offer adjustable controls, allowing you to set the temperature precisely. Adjustable temperature controls provide versatility, enabling you to work with a wide range of soldering materials and achieve better soldering results.
Now, let’s compare the advantages and disadvantages of different wattage and temperature control options for soldering irons. Here’s a table to summarize the differences:
Wattage | Temperature Controls | Advantages | Disadvantages |
---|---|---|---|
Low (15-30W) | Fixed | – Suitable for delicate components- Less chance of overheating- Lower risk of damaging sensitive materials | – Limited for heavy-duty tasks- Less flexibility in adjusting temperature |
Medium (30-40W) | Fixed or Adjustable | – Balances between delicate and heavy-duty tasks- Offers some temperature control options | – May still lack flexibility for specific applications |
High (40W+) | Adjustable | – Versatile for various soldering tasks- Precise temperature control- Can handle heavy-duty applications | – Higher risk of overheating or damaging delicate components if not used correctly |
It’s important to note that the wattage and temperature controls should be selected based on the specific projects you plan to undertake. For fine electronics work, low to medium wattage with adjustable temperature controls are usually suitable. However, if you frequently work on larger soldering projects or heavy-duty tasks, a higher wattage soldering iron with adjustable temperature controls would be more appropriate.

Evaluating the Quality and Durability of Soldering Irons
The quality and durability of soldering irons play a crucial role in the overall performance of any soldering project. When working with electronic components, it is essential to have a reliable soldering iron that can withstand prolonged use and deliver consistent results. Quality refers to the overall construction and components used in the soldering iron, while durability is the ability of the soldering iron to withstand wear and tear over time. In this blog post, we will explore the factors to consider when evaluating the quality and durability of soldering irons.
Construction: One of the primary indicators of a high-quality soldering iron is its construction. A good soldering iron is typically made of durable materials such as stainless steel or ceramic. The handle should be ergonomic, providing a comfortable grip during prolonged use. Additionally, the soldering iron should have a sturdy power cable that is resistant to heat and wear. A well-constructed soldering iron ensures efficient heat transfer and reduces the risk of accidental burns.
Heating Element: Another crucial aspect to consider is the quality of the heating element. The heating element is responsible for generating the necessary heat to melt the solder. A high-quality soldering iron will have a reliable and efficient heating element, such as a ceramic or PTC (Positive Temperature Coefficient) heating element. These types of heating elements heat up quickly and maintain a consistent temperature throughout the soldering process, ensuring precise and efficient soldering.
Temperature Control: A soldering iron with temperature control is highly desirable when it comes to evaluating quality and durability. The ability to adjust and control the temperature allows for versatility in soldering different types of components or working with various materials. Look for soldering irons with adjustable temperature settings and clear temperature indicators. This feature ensures that you can solder delicate electronics without the risk of overheating or damaging the components.
- Tip Compatibility: Consider the availability and compatibility of the soldering iron tips. Different soldering tasks require specific tip shapes and sizes. A quality soldering iron should have a wide range of interchangeable tips available to meet various soldering needs. Being able to switch out the tips easily increases the versatility and performance of the soldering iron.
- Safety Features: Reliable soldering irons are equipped with safety features to prevent accidents and protect the user. Look for features such as auto-shutoff after a certain period of inactivity, heat-resistant handle, and a stand that securely holds the soldering iron when not in use. These safety features not only extend the lifespan of the soldering iron but also ensure the user’s safety.
